Antique 1890s Late Victorian White Moire Satin Men's Waistcoat or Vest

Circa 1890 antique men's waistcoat or vest in an opulent white moire satin fabric has high collar and three single welt pockets (a small watch pocket at the chest and two larger waist level pockets). The front of the waistcoat is lightly padded, for warmth or shape, and closes with six fabric-covered buttons.

Lined and backed in cotton, the waistcoat has a brass buckle on the martingale.

No manufacturer's labels, but as a museum deaccession the waistcoat retains its paper inventory tag dating it between 1885 and 1895. Measurements are: Chest 36", waist 32", and length 24".
